You Technically Own It, But the Power’s Locked Behind a Paywall
I wanted to love Forento. Its UI is clean, it's easier than WordPress, and it seems like a dream tool for course creators who want to avoid tech hell. But here’s the catch!!
You “own” the house but must pay monthly to unlock the doors.
Yes, I got the lifetime deal with four codes. But I quickly learned that basic business features are locked behind pricey monthly add-ons. For example:
$24 No commission addon (Completely remove the sales commission fee and use third-party payment gateways, automated with Zapier or manually from the Forento dashboard.)
$49 Scale addon (Get access to everything Forento has to offer, including powerful content delivery features and automated certificates.)
Want to remove someone from a course? Gotta pay.
Want to assign access manually? Gotta pay.
Want to use your own checkout or Zapier automations? Yep — pay up.
Want to stop paying 5% commission on your sales? Surprise: not part of the LTD (which I knew but still, sus).
These aren't bonus features. They're core functions that every serious creator needs.
If you're running a hobby blog, this LTD might be enough. But if you're trying to build a real business — control access, automate workflows, or scale offers — Forento holds your business hostage unless you upgrade.
It’s not a scam, but it’s a bait-and-upsell game.
I’m debating and will still use it for now because I already paid, and it’s clean for hosting content. But I’m building backup plans. If you're on the fence, just know: this isn't as “lifetime complete” as it looks.
